What has changed?
This release packed in several changes designed to improve features related to Tātou Field App user experience including: Expanded Job Carryover functionality and Default Job Tracking Type.
Carryover Jobs extended to ALL Simple Summary and Assign Rows Jobs
Previously restricted to Assign Rows Tracked Jobs, and Simple Summary Tracked Jobs linked to Scheduled Tasks
Default Job Tracking Type
Office App users can now assign Default Tracking Types to:
Tasks
Scheduled Tasks
This change ensures Field App users are tracking their jobs using the desired Job Tracking, so that managers and office app users get the information they are after.
How do I use it?
Start a Carryover Job in the Field App:
Now all SYNCED Jobs that have been tracked using Simple Summary or Assign Rows will have the Carryover options available by:
Clicking the CARRYOVER button on the Job Summary View
Clicking the carryover icon from the Job on the the Jobs Screen Icon
Or if using scheduled tasks, simply pressing PLAY on the Scheduled Task on the Schedule Screen
Set up Default Job Tracking Type in Tātou Office App
Setting a Default Tracking Type on a Task or Scheduled Task will restrict Field App Users from selecting a different Tracking Type. Make sure to consult operational teams before updating these to ensure they are aware of this restriction and the correct defual is selected for each task.
Remember to have Field App users RELOAD data after changes are made in the Office App
By Editing an Individual Task
Click the pencil icon to edit the Task
Click the dropdown menu labeled DEFAULT TRACKING TYPE
Select the correct tracking type for the Task
Save

Default Tracking on a Scheduled Task
If there is no Task Default?
This can be used in place of the Task Default Tracking, or in combination with the Task Default Tracking. As with the Task Defaults, Scheduled Tasks will have a DEFAULT TRACKING TYPE option when editing or creating scheduled tasks.
If there is a Task Default?
Editing the Default Tracking Type on a Scheduled Task will over rule the Task’s Default Tracking Type for all Jobs created using the Scheduled Task in Tātou Field App.
